What Does Being Conscious Mean?

Being conscious means being aware of yourself and the world around you. Humans can feel emotions, have thoughts, understand pain and happiness, and know that they exist.
AI does not have this awareness. It can respond, predict, and generate answers, but it does not feel anything.

Intelligence Is Not the Same as Consciousness

Many people confuse intelligence with consciousness. They are different things. AI can be intelligent. It can solve problems, write content, or play games better than humans. But intelligence does not mean awareness. A machine can act smart without actually knowing what it is doing.

Can AI Become Conscious in the Future?

Some experts believe that if AI becomes very advanced, it might develop a form of consciousness. Others strongly disagree and say consciousness comes from the human brain and biology, not machines. Right now, there is no proof that a machine can be conscious.
